What are Legacy Moves?

Legacy moves are moves that were available in the early days of Pokémon Go but have since been removed from the game’s move pool. These moves are often considered rare and highly sought after by players. Legacy moves can be either Fast Moves or Charged Moves, and they are often characterized by their high damage output or unique effects.
